利用sub过程求任意两个自然数的最大公约数 Vb
来源:学生作业帮助网 编辑:作业帮 时间:2024/10/12 10:20:01
设取出的两个数中较小的那个的大小为a,较大的那个为b如果a=1那么b可以是2、3、4、5……48一共47个a=2那么b可以是3、4、5、6……47一共45个a=3那么b可以是4、5、6、7……46一共
var a:array[1..5] of longint; i:longint;function gcd(a,b:longin
想了想...1--varn,m:integer;functionf(n,m:integer):longint;vari,s:longint;{因为总和可能很大所以用longint}beginfori:
以前写过一个纯C的,用的是数组,模拟C++STL里面的set_intersection,set_union和set_difference的实现.稍作了修改,添加了些注释,希望能帮到你.注意:必须先对输
5766=31×31×2×3=31×31×631×2=6231×3=93这两个数是62和93或31和186再问:啥意思?再答:5766=31×31×2×3=31×31×631×2=6231×3=933
公约数公倍数vara,b,i,p,n,m:longint;beginread(a,b);ifa>bthenp:=aelsep:=b;whilei
ab-a-b=1ab-a-b+1=2(a-1)(b-1)=2,因为ab是自然数,所以a-1,b-1也是自然数,只能1x2=2所以a、b分别为2、3
如果都是偶数,因为最小的偶数为0,则这四个数为:0,6,12,18;如果都是奇数则为:1,7,13,19;答:满足条件的最小的四个自然数是0,6,12,18;
设一个自然数为X,另一个自然数为(50-X),则积为Y=X(50-X)=-X^2+50X=-(X-25)^2+625,因为X为自然数,所以,当X=25时,积Y有最大值625;当X=0或50时,积Y有最
PrivateSubForm_Load()DimXAsLong,YAsLong,KAsLongDimAAsLong,BAsLongA=6B=8X=IIf(A>=B,A,B)'x存入最大值Y=IIf(A
DimaAsString,bAsStringSubmy()k=a:a=b:b=kEndSubPrivateSubCommand1_Click()a="aaaaaa"b="bbbbbb"Print"替换
设N为自然数,我们可以将N写成N=13n+1;13n+2;13n+3;13n+4;13n+5;13n+6;13n+7;13n+8;13n+9;13n+10;13n+11;13n+12;13n.所以自然
programex1;varj,m,n,m1,n1,a,b:integer;beginreadln(m,n);ifm再问:拜托,错了再答:programex1;varj,m,n,m1,n1,a,b:i
已知三角形两边a,b,这两边夹角C,则S=(absinC)/2
y=x1(n)*x2(n)y=conv(x1,x2)
两个连续的自然数中一定有一个奇数,一个偶数,根据数的奇偶性可知,奇数×偶数=偶数,所以两个连续的自然数(非0)的积一定是偶数.故选:D.
设相邻两个自然数为a,a+1a*(a+1)=5700a²+a=5700(a+1/2)²=5700+1/4a+1/2=151/2a=75a+1=76相邻两个自然数:75、76
(a+1)^3-a^3=3a^2+3a+1(b+2)^2-b^2=4b+4把ab都改写成x然后=y两个做差就可以了,这个打平方是在太麻烦了.我无奈了.再问:亲,看不懂,拜托能不能详细点再答:用两个相邻
都不对A:2×3不是质数B:1×2不是合数C:2×3不是奇数D:3×3不是偶数
任意两个自然数相乘的积是(自然数).